Application Information

The Old Guard is always looking for good people to build and add to our community.  Please fill out the information below to the best of your ability so we can determine if you are a good fit.

What are we looking for?
We are looking for people that are friendly, mature and love to raid.  Our guild is fairly light-hearted but we take raiding seriously.  You should be knowledgeable about your role and willing to perform your assignments for the benefit of the raid.  You should be willing to listen to advice and criticism, get along with the other members and strive to increase your performance.  We expect you to understand what gear you need and how to properly gem and enchant it once you get it.

You should be able to handle moderate content and be able to research new content without it being spoon fed to you.  We will tailor our strategies for what works best for our raids so an ability to adapt is greatly appreciated.  A tolerance for glass chewing goes a long way.

With all that said, the Old Guard is a fairly experienced raiding guild.  Most of our members have been raiding since vanilla and we have high expectations with our raids.  Performance is regularly scrutinized for all participants.

If you are applying as a raider, it is expected that:
  • You have Discord installed and able to listen to it during raids.  You don't need to speak.
  • You have a fairly reliable internet connection and a pc or mac that can handle a raids with 20+ members.
  • You have a raiding addon such as Big Wigs or DBM installed.  You should have a basic understanding of how these addons work and how to use them.
  • Our guild bank typically provides flasks on progression content to last an entire raid.  However, you should not rely on the bank and have some on hand.  You are expected to bring your own pot, food and repair money.


Application Process
1) Read the Code of Conduct. If you are applying as a raider, read over and understand the Raid Requirements as well.  If accepted, get any questions answered you may have as soon as possible. Questions to the raid leader during a raid about loot slows down the pace of raids.

2) Register on the forums, preferably with you character name.

3) Copy and fill out the application form found below in an appropriately titled post in this forum.

4) Once you have posted your application, please join the applicant channel ogapps (to do this, type "/join ogapps" in your chat window).  If applying as a raider, we will try to work you into raids/instance runs.  Being available on raid nights to fill-in, for a regularly scheduled raider who has canceled at the last minute is a great way to expedite your application into raiding status by showing what you can do!

The officer running recruitment is Midnitini.  Other officers you can contact are Buckwyster, Nomegamok and Late.  The GM is Nanako.

Be proactive about your application. Filling out the application is only the first step to becoming a member of Old Guard.  Join the ogapps channel, initiate conversations with the members and answer questions in your app thread on the forums.  Show us you care about your app and want to follow it through.  Keep in mind, posting an application the day before going on vacation to Abu Dabi for 3 weeks isn't the best first impression.

Raid Rotations
To keep our raids running, the Old Guard makes use of a raid rotation system when the number of active raiders exceeds the number of raid spots available during the week.  There are no guaranteed slots except for a couple of the raid leaders.  This system allows us to handle raider absences or requests for evenings off fairly well while allowing all members to experience the content.  More information about it can be given by an officer if you are curious.
